Our nation’s top civilian defense and military leaders work hard for the American people every day.
The defense secretary oversees the Defense Department and acts as the principal defense policy maker and advisor.
The deputy secretary of defense is in charge of the Defense Department’s day-to-day business. The primary responsibility is managing the defense budget and executing the defense secretary’s priorities.
The chairman of the Joint Chiefs of Staff is the nation’s highest-ranking military officer and the principal military advisor to the president, the secretary of defense and the National Security Council.
The vice chairman of the Joint Chiefs of Staff is the nation's second-highest-ranking military officer, responsible for overseeing joint military requirements, representing the military in National Security Council deputies meetings, and performing other duties as directed by the chairman.
